Notes about Anna Maria van Amersfort

Geboorteakte
Geboren om 9 uur 's avonds, wijk Kerk, getuigen: Casper Hubertus van Hoefs, metselaar, 33 j, en .Laurens van Spaandonk, metselaar, 38 j.
Tante Godoarda. Bracht het beste deel van haar leven door in het blindeninstituut in Grave. Als kinderen mochten we vaak mee naar Grave om tante een bezoek te brengen. Ze was erg goed voor ons, er werd altijd een smakelijke maaltijd opgediend en wij vonden het prachtig om van de trapleuning naar beneden te glijden. Ook waren we altijd gefascineerd als de blinde kinderen ons gezicht aftastten.
Op een gegeven moment zo rond 1950 heeft ze haar diamanten kloosterfeest gevierd en tien jaar later haar 70ste. Onze familie hoorde daar te laat van. Ook van haar overlijden kregen we pas later bericht via via. Ze heeft de laatste jaren van haar leven doorgebracht in Tilburg.
De vrouw van Theo van de Meijdenberg - Nieuwkuik - komt uit Grave en heeft haar gekend toen ze nog op school was. Het was een klein nonneke en ze stond altijd op de gang als de kinderen passeerden.
